    The original YouAreAnIdiot website, launched in the early 2000s, was a digital prank designed to overwhelm a user's computer system. When a user visited the site, they were greeted by an animated loop of black and white faces chanting the phrase "You are an idiot!" alongside a cheerful, repetitive music track.

    The true chaos of the original website happened when a user tried to escape it. If you attempted to close the browser tab or click the "X" window button, the site triggered a JavaScript onbeforeunload or onunload function.     The site originally gained notoriety around 2002–2003. In an era before effective pop-up blockers and sandboxed browser tabs, the website was a digital trap. Users would visit the page and find themselves unable to close it, subjected to a taunting animation and song, effectively holding their computer hostage until they forced a shutdown.

    Many developers have archived the original Flash animation and audio loop on open-source platforms like GitHub. These "unblocked" versions mimic the look and sound of the original site but explicitly strip out the malicious JavaScript pop-up loops.
